What is the diameter of a 1.00-m length of tungsten wire whose resistance is 0.32 ohms?

Answer: The Diameter = 4.72 × 10^-4 metre = 0.000472m

Explanation:

Length of the tungsten wire = (L) 1.00m

Resistance of the tungsten wire(R) = 0.32ohms

Diameter (D) = ?

Resistivity (p) which is a constant = 5.6 × 10^-8

Pie (π) = 3.14

Now Using the formula

resistance = (resistivity × length) / area

R = pL / A

R = pL / πr²

R = pL / π(D/2)²

D² = 4pL / πR

D = √{(4pL)/(πR)}

D = √{( 4 × 5.6 × 10^-8 × 1.0) / ( 3.14 × 0.32)}

D = 4.72 × 10^-4 metre = 0.000472 m
